ADODB(ActiveX Data Objects)是微软提供的一组用于数据库访问的组件,广泛应用于VB、VBA等开发环境中。在处理Access数据库时,ADODB能够高效地实现数据的连接与操作。
要使用ADODB连接Access数据库,首先需要创建一个Connection对象,并设置其ConnectionString属性。该字符串通常包含数据库路径、提供程序类型等信息,例如\"Provider=Microsoft.ACE.OLEDB.12.0;Data Source=C:\\database.accdb;\"。
连接成功后,可以通过Command或Recordset对象执行SQL语句或查询数据。例如,使用Recordset对象可以打开特定的表或查询结果,然后通过MoveNext方法遍历记录。
AI绘图结果,仅供参考
在操作过程中,合理使用参数化查询可以有效防止SQL注入,提高安全性。同时,及时关闭连接和释放资源也是提升性能的关键步骤。
对于频繁的数据读写操作,建议使用ADO.NET中的DataSet或DataTable进行批量处理,这样能减少对数据库的直接调用次数,提高效率。
实际应用中,应根据具体需求选择合适的游标类型和锁定级别,以平衡性能与数据一致性。